Veterans who were exposed to asbestos while serving in the military could be eligible for disability benefits through the Department of Veterans Affairs. VA mesothelioma benefits are based on the veteran's diagnosis, symptoms and the severity of their illness. The VA offers a number of different types of compensation, which include monthly disability payments and travel assistance.

The VA also offers assistance to veterans whose loved ones died from an asbestos-related illness like mesothelioma or asbestos lung cancer. Compensation for wrongful death claim can help the surviving family members pay for funeral expenses, ongoing treatment costs and other costs.

Mesothelioma lawsuits are filed in civil courts and governed by the laws of each state. There are different statutes of limitations that differ according to location, which is why it's crucial to choose an attorney who is aware of the rules that apply in each state.

A mesothelioma lawyer will look over your medical background and asbestos exposure records to determine the most effective way to proceed with an action. They will look at your particular circumstances, including where you live and work, and to what asbestos companies you might have been exposed.

After a lawyer has identified the right mesothelioma type of lawsuit, they will start the process of collecting evidence from your exposure and treatment records to prove your claim. This will include documentation of your mesothelioma diagnoses including pathology reports, imaging scanners, and other diagnostic tools. They will also collect details about your military and employment background to determine the date and location where asbestos exposure might have occurred.

The attorney will send all the information to the legal department of the defendant company. The defendants will then have the opportunity to respond to the lawsuit and provide any other information they believe to be relevant. This is referred to as the discovery phase, and it could be a lengthy part of the litigation.

If you are unable reach an agreement with the defendant, your attorney will proceed to trial to resolve the case. The average length of trials is about 18 months and may result in a successful mesothelioma settlement.
